About buses from Monroe, GA to Tarboro, NC

Buses from Monroe, GA to Tarboro, NC travel the 378mi (608.33km) journey, taking approximately 23h, 15m. Usually, there is 1 bus operating per day. While the average ticket price for this journey is around $243.62, you can find the cheapest bus tickets for as low as $243.62.

City InformationforTarboro, NC

Dreaming of discovering a hidden gem in North Carolina? Tarboro greets you with southern charm and a dose of history that just might surprise you. Known for its well-preserved historic district, Tarboro is where the past meets vibrant local culture. The town’s centerpiece, the Town Common, is a park so pleasant even Thomas Jefferson once gave it rave reviews. Hop off your bus to Tarboro, NC, and take a leisurely stroll down its tree-lined streets and imagine days gone by.

For art lovers, the Blount-Bridgers House is a must-see, showcasing local art and offering insights into Tarboro’s storied past. Feeling like mingling with the locals? Head over to Main Street where shops and cafes offer a taste of Tarboro’s welcoming spirit.
